The average SAT score of Most Searched Colleges In Michigan is 1,035 and the average ACT score is 22. Among Most Searched Colleges In Michigan, Eastern Michigan University has the highest SAT score of 1,050 and Spring Arbor University has the highest ACT score of 24.

The following table summarizes and compares the SAT and ACT scores for Most Searched Colleges In Michigan. The table only shows the 4-years colleges and excludes community colleges and trade schools. The SAT score is the summation of Evidence-Based Reading and Writing (EBRW) and Mathematics (MT). The ACT score is based on Composite score.
